The site of Saqqara: It is a vast funerary complex that contains the necropolis of the dignitaries and the so-called “step” pyramid of King Djoser (the founder of the 3rd pharaonic dynasty, around 2700 BC). This pyramid represents the first attempt at pyramid construction. It is considered the first stone construction in the world.

The Giza Plateau: the flagship site of the Pharaonic civilization with its three famous pyramids “Cheops, Chephren and Mykerinos” as well as the Sphinx , in limestone, enigmatic and gigantic with a human head and the body of a lion, raised as guardian of the necropolis. Without forgetting the funeral temple of the kings Khephren built entirely of limestone and granite.

The Temple of Philae ; it is a historical site of great importance, located on an island in the middle of the Nile. Arriving there by motorboat gives a deep feeling in front of the beauty of the setting of the place. Philae is dedicated to the goddess ISIS. It is characterized by its romantic setting, its remarkable architecture and its refined frescoes and the elegance of its walls, columns and chapels.

The unfinished obelisk; a granite quarry widely exploited in antiquity, at the time of the pharaohs, to sculpt colossal statues and obelisks. This quarry still contains a failed obelisk which would have been the largest obelisk in ancient Egypt with its 42m high and its 1200 tons of weight, but because of cracks that occurred during its carving, it was abandoned on site .

The two Colossi of Memnon; 17m giants which stand at the entrance to a large temple erected by King Amenhotep III during the 15th century BC.

 

The Valley of the Kings; it is in the limestone rock of the Theban mountain in this valley which is located at the edge of the fertile plain on the left bank of Luxor that almost all the pharaohs of the New Kingdom, such as Ramses2, Amenhotep3, Tutankhamun and many others, chose to have their tombs dug. There are officially sixty-three of them, reported in order of discovery. The tombs of the Valley of the Kings are characterized by their refined sculptures and their well-preserved colors.

 

Visit the temple of Queen Hatshepsut; the first feminist in history, the only one who defied the rules of the transmission of the throne and became pharaoh! Her temple also stands out from the architectural scheme of the time with three terraces superimposed against the mountain, thus creating a balanced harmony that delights the eyes.

In the middle of the afternoon, departure for the visit of the religious complex of Karnak : An immense historical complex, built on approximately 60 hectares, covering a pharaonic period which extends from 20th to 4th century BC. Karnak is a splendid site with its gigantic facade, its colossal statues, its giant obelisks, its majestic hypostyle hall, its sacred lake … and many other architectural and artistic wonders.
